Lincoln School #4 was built in 1877 at a cost of $3,000, consisting of two rooms and being of frame construction. In 1894, a new Number Four School, which was a manual training school, was built across the street at Howe and Paulison Avenues. In 1895, a manual training school and a school kitchen took over the old Number Four. Lincoln Middle School, as it stands today at 291 Lafayette Avenue, was constructed in 1909-1910 with additions in 1959, 1975, and 1993. Mayor Paul DeMuro delivered the message to the community at the Lincoln Junior High School Number 4 dedication on Sunday, October 23, 1960.
